
Secrets to Crafting Engaging Facebook Posts That Drive Shares
Creating engaging Facebook posts is crucial for any business or individual looking to expand their reach and drive shares. To succeed, you must understand your audience, utilize captivating visuals, and craft compelling copy. Here are key strategies to elevate your Facebook engagement.
1. Know Your Audience
Understanding your audience is the cornerstone of effective Facebook marketing. Use Facebook Insights to analyze your followers’ demographics, interests, and online behavior. This data allows you to tailor your content to their preferences, making it more likely to resonate and be shared. According to Buffer, knowing your audience helps you create posts that speak directly to their needs.
2. Use Eye-Catching Visuals
Posts with visuals are significantly more likely to be shared than text-only posts. Incorporate high-quality images, infographics, or videos that complement your message. Tools like Canva can help you create stunning graphics that grab attention. Remember to keep your visuals consistent with your brand’s aesthetic, as this fosters recognition and trust.
3. Craft Compelling Copy
Your written content should be concise yet powerful. Start with a hook that captures attention, followed by a clear message that encourages sharing. Use questions or bold statements to provoke thought and interaction. Additionally, including a call-to-action (CTA) invites your audience to engage further. According to Neil Patel, effective CTAs can lead to increased engagement and sharing rates.
4. Leverage Social Proof
Social proof, such as testimonials or user-generated content, can significantly enhance your post’s credibility. Encourage your followers to share their experiences and tag your page. Highlighting real customer stories not only engages your audience but also fosters community and trust. This strategy is supported by findings from HubSpot, which emphasize the benefits of displaying social proof in marketing efforts.
5. Experiment with Timing and Frequency
The timing of your posts can greatly affect engagement rates. Test different posting times and analyze the results using Facebook Insights to find when your audience is most active. Additionally, maintain a consistent posting frequency to keep your audience engaged without overwhelming them. Social Media Examiner suggests that finding the right balance is key to sustaining audience interest.
